PharmD_Rodriguez said:
The useful checklist is about verifiability rather than presentation.

Right, and one flattering data point from a group buy is not consistency. Consistency means separate batches, separately commissioned, over months.

PharmD_Rodriguez said:
The useful checklist is about verifiability rather than presentation.

I disagree that testing history is decisive. It tells you what a supplier did when they were being watched. Continuity of behaviour under stress — a late shipment, a failed test, a complaint — is more predictive than any run of good results.
